Subject: Pickline optimizer cut-over — done

Hi — quick wrap-up for your review. We flipped the Harrowgate warehouse over to the new Pickline optimizer on Sunday night with zero dropped pick-lists. From a security angle: the optimizer now runs in its own namespace, the legacy admin panel is fully retired, and all inter-service calls go through the Bellstrom mesh with mutual auth. Audit logging is on by default. The full set of configuration values we deployed is pasted below for your records.

config for yahof-tajop:
zorath:
  pin: 7493
  metrics_host: metrics.zorath.tolvaqsys.internal
  tenant: praiel
  seal: seal_fd9cd4f1

## Local Setup

Stagecraft renders interactive seat maps for the Orpheum Vale theatre booking flow. To run it locally, install Node 20, run the dependency install script, and start the dev server on port 4100. Seat geometry, pricing tiers, and hold states are read from the bookings database, so the renderer will show an empty auditorium until you point it at a populated instance. Seed data is available via the fixtures script. For review purposes, connect to the shared staging database using the string below.

primary connection of baweg-kagug = mysql://fenys_svc:CnALw69@db-056e.norvanet.test:5432/rusvan

// Bounce processor client setup — context for the weekly sync.
// This client connects the Mailwright bounce processor to the
// Fennridge suppression service. Retries are capped at three with
// jittered backoff; anything beyond that dead-letters to the review
// queue. The client authenticates with the service key directly below.

gateway credential: kto3_yi6

## Changelog — Brindlemap ORM refactor

The legacy Brindlemap ORM layer has been replaced with the new query builder across all Tallowfen services. Defaults changed: lazy loading is now off, statement timeouts are enforced, and implicit joins raise errors instead of warnings. Most call sites were migrated automatically; the remaining six are tracked for next sprint. Anyone running integration tests locally should update their environment, since the service now starts with the following default configuration values.

deployment values, yagef-yawip:
ELIOX_PIN=5303
ELIOX_METRICS_HOST=metrics.eliox.paliqworks.corp
ELIOX_LOG_LEVEL=error
ELIOX_TENANT=praiel